ChangeLog.md view
@@ -1,5 +1,10 @@ # Changelog for extensible-effects-concurrent +## 0.15.0++- Add `Api` `Request` and `Reply` types+- Add `RequestOrigin` which can be used in `Server2` based Api servers to queue and defer replies to `Call`s+ ## 0.14.3 - Export the functions introduced in 0.14.2 in `Control.Eff.Concurrent`.@@ -27,7 +32,7 @@ ## 0.13.1 - Remove misguided `MonadCatch` constraints in the `ObservationQueueReader`- functions, and use `Interrupts` instead+ functions, and use `Interrupts` instead ## 0.13.0
